+## 54. A cron sync carries the edits but the count still says pending
+
+**Observed (user, 2026-08-08):** "If I apply some edits in the program, then the
+sync runs from crontab, my edits should go through the sync, instead I still see
+`N changes pending`."
+
+**Cause, verified in code.** The edits really do go out; only the count is
+wrong. A tag edit reaches the notmuch index at edit time, so a `notmuch new`
+fired by cron carries it to the mail store exactly as a local sync would. But
+the pending count is cleared in **one place only**: the success branch of the
+local sync-finished handler, `m_pendingTagEdits.clear()` at
+`src/mainwindow.cpp:1719`, reached from the `MailSync` process this window
+started.
+
+The external path never touches it. `onExternalSyncStateChanged()`
+(`src/mainwindow.cpp:1852`) is driven by `SyncMonitor` watching the lock in
+`/proc/locks`. On `State::Idle` it clears `m_externalSyncBusy`, calls
+`flushHeldEdits()`, and shows "Background sync completed. Press Enter in the
+query bar to refresh." (`src/mainwindow.cpp:1901`). It does not clear
+`m_pendingTagEdits`, does not reset `m_unnettablePendingEdits`, and does not
+drain `m_editedAccounts`. So the indicator keeps counting edits that have
+already shipped, until the user runs a sync from the window.
+
+This is a **defect, not an enhancement**, and it is the same class as item 28:
+the indicator exists to answer "is my work safe to quit on", and here it says no
+when the answer is yes. It also feeds the exit prompt (`pendingEditCount()` at
+`src/mainwindow.cpp:173`), so the user is asked to sync on quit for work that a
+cron run already carried. Adjacent to item 49, which made the account set drive
+which channels a sync runs: `m_editedAccounts` is stale in exactly the same way.
+
+**Approach.** Clear the same three pieces of state on an observed external
+`Idle` that a successful local sync clears. Two things make this harder than
+copying the block, and both must be answered before it is written:
+
+- **The monitor sees a lock, not an outcome.** A cron run that fails releases
+ the lock exactly as a successful one does, and the comment at
+ `src/mainwindow.cpp:1715` records the rule that only a *successful* sync may
+ clear the count. An external run's exit status is not observable from
+ `/proc/locks`. Either the count is cleared optimistically on any external
+ release, or `mailsync.sh` grows a status file the window can read. Ask before
+ choosing: the optimistic version can clear a count whose edits a failed cron
+ run did not carry.
+
+ **Resolved 2026-08-09, and the dilemma was false: the script already writes
+ the outcome.** Every run ends with a
+ `===== RUN END: <ts> status=OK =====` or `status=FAILED mbsync=<n>
+ notmuch=<n>` banner in its log (`assets/mailsync.sh:115-117`), which survives
+ the process that wrote it. `MailSync::lastRunOutcome()` reads it, so neither
+ the optimistic clear nor a change to the sync script was needed. The user
+ chose this over both alternatives.
+- **The held-edit race is already solved for the local path and must hold
+ here.** `flushHeldEdits()` is called on the external `Idle` branch too, and it
+ calls `sendThreadTagChange()`, which writes `m_editedAccounts`
+ **synchronously**, while the pending map is written on the worker's queued
+ reply. The local path handles this by snapshotting `m_editedAccounts` before
+ the flush (`src/mainwindow.cpp:1711`) and subtracting only the snapshot.
+ Anything written here has to do the same, or edits made during the cron run
+ are marked as carried by the sync that did not carry them.
+
+**Constraints.**
+
+- `State::Unknown` must not clear anything. It means `/proc/locks` could not be
+ read, so nothing was observed, and the existing code is careful to distinguish
+ that from `Idle`.
+- The local path must keep working unchanged, including the `m_localSyncHoldsLock`
+ early return at `src/mainwindow.cpp:1874`, which exists so a local sync's own
+ lock release is not mistaken for an external one.
+
+**Verification.** `test_mainwindow` can drive `onExternalSyncStateChanged()`
+directly, which is how the existing external-sync tests work, so this does not
+need a real cron run. Assert on the count and on the exit prompt, and mutate:
+the test must fail if the clear is removed. Item 49's account-set behaviour
+needs its own assertion, since a count that reaches zero while
+`m_editedAccounts` stays full would look correct and still sync the wrong
+channels.
+
+**Built 2026-08-09.** `SyncOutcome` and `MailSync::lastRunOutcome()` parse the
+banner; `Config::syncLog()` supplies the path, defaulting to the script's own
+and overridable through a new `[sync] log` key so a test never reads the
+developer's real log. `onExternalSyncStateChanged()` clears the map, the
+unnettable counter and the account set on `Idle` **and** a definite `OK`, before
+`flushHeldEdits()`, matching the local path's ordering. 13 tests across
+`test_mailsync`, `test_config` and `test_mainwindow`; 15/15 binaries green.
+
+Two notes on the verification, both worth more than the passing count:
+
+- **A timing probe endorsed a tail read that was not happening.** The first
+ version of `lastRunOutcomeReadsATailOfAHugeLog` required the call under
+ 100 ms, and it **passed with the seek deleted**, because reading 10 MB is
+ fast either way. It measured nothing, exactly as CLAUDE.md's rendering-probe
+ entry describes. Replaced with an assertion on content: a marker reachable
+ only from the head of a large file must be invisible to a tail read, plus a
+ guard appending a marker within reach to prove the parser can still find one.
+ That version fails when the seek is removed.
+- **Every fixture was invented, and the first batch was wrong.** They wrote the
+ banner as `RUN END: 2026-08-09 10:20:03`, where the script uses
+ `date -Iseconds` (`assets/mailsync.sh:111`) and so emits
+ `2026-08-09T09:20:33+02:00`. The tests passed anyway, because the parser keys
+ on the `===== RUN END:` prefix and the `status=` token and never looks at the
+ timestamp. Found only by reading the user's real log while waiting for a cron
+ run, not by any test. A fixture invented to match the code tests the code
+ against itself. `lastRunOutcomeReadsABannerTheScriptActuallyWrote` now builds
+ the line by running `date -Iseconds` the way the script does, and the parser
+ was confirmed against the real `~/.local/state/mailsync.log`, which it reads
+ as `Ok`.
+- **The ordering claim is not covered by any test.** With no lock file present
+ `aSyncHoldsTheWriteLock()` is false throughout the suite, so `flushHeldEdits()`
+ is a no-op and moving the clear after it changes no result. The ordering is
+ inherited from the local path rather than independently verified; a test for
+ it needs a held lock, the way item 37's tests stage one.
+
+## 55. In a narrow window the message pane is invisible
+
+**Observed (user, 2026-08-08):** "when opening in a squared window, the left
+pane takes the whole width (right pane almost invisible)".
+
+**Cause, verified in code.** The splitter is built at
+`src/mainwindow.cpp:584` with `setStretchFactor(1, 2)` and **no**
+`setSizes()`, and neither pane carries a minimum width. A stretch factor only
+distributes space left over **after** every child's size hint is satisfied. The
+thread view's hint follows its columns, which are set to fixed widths at
+`src/mainwindow.cpp:557-561` and total roughly 886px (28 + 28 + 130 + 180 +
+520), every one of them `Interactive` with `setStretchLastSection(false)` at
+`src/mainwindow.cpp:513`. In a window narrower than that sum plus a usable
+message pane there is no leftover space at all, so the stretch factor never
+applies and the thread view takes essentially everything.
+
+This only bites on first run. Once a splitter position is saved it is restored
+from `window/splitter` (`src/mainwindow.cpp:120-123`), which is why the window
+behaves after the user has dragged it once. Item 1 built that persistence; it
+does not supply a sane starting point.
+
+**Approach.** Give the message view a minimum width so the splitter cannot
+collapse it, and set an initial `setSizes()` proportional to the window rather
+than letting the hints decide. Sizes only apply when nothing is restored, so it
+must go behind the same "no saved state" check as the geometry.
+
+**Constraints.**
+
+- Must not fight the restore path. A `setSizes()` call that runs after
+ `restoreState()` would throw away the user's saved position, which is item 1.
+- A minimum width on the thread view as well would reintroduce the same problem
+ from the other side. Only the message pane needs one.
+- `resize(1200, 800)` at `src/mainwindow.cpp:206` is the default only when no
+ geometry is saved; the reported case is a user-sized window, so widening the
+ default fixes nothing.
